<h3>Market Overview</h3>
PVC paste resin is a fine-particle, micro-suspension or emulsion-polymerized vinyl chloride homopolymer or copolymer, which, upon mixing with plasticizers, forms a plastisol. This substance cures under heat to a flexible, durable, and chemically resistant material. Key properties that fuel its demand in Europe include excellent electrical insulation, chemical stability, and abrasion resistance. The market is primarily influenced by the health of the continent's construction, automotive, and textile sectors.

<div id="market-segmentation">
<h3>Market Segmentation</h3>
The Europe Polyvinyl Chloride (PVC) Paste Resin Market is segmented based on several key parameters:
<h4><b>By Grade</b></h4>
<ul>
<li><strong>High K-Value Grade:</strong> Used in applications demanding high tensile strength and chemical resistance, such as rigid films and profiles.</li>
<li><strong>Mid K-Value Grade:</strong> Suitable for general-purpose applications like floor coverings and synthetic leather.</li>
<li><strong>Low K-Value Grade:</strong> Preferred for applications requiring higher flowability and lower viscosity, such as coatings and dipping processes.</li>
<li>Suspension Copolymer Grade</li>
</ul>
<h4><b>By Manufacturing Process</b></h4>
<ul>
<li><strong>Micro-Suspension Process:</strong> Dominant segment due to its ability to produce resins with superior flow characteristics and lower viscosity.</li>
<li><strong>Emulsion Process:</strong> Provides ultra-fine particles, highly suitable for thin-layer applications like wall coverings and medical gloves.</li>
</ul>
<h4><b>By Application</b></h4>
<ul>
<li><strong>Synthetic Leather/Coated Fabrics:</strong> A leading application, particularly in the fashion, footwear, and automotive interior sectors.</li>
<li><strong>Flooring & Wall Coverings:</strong> Driven by residential and commercial construction and renovation activities.</li>
<li><strong>Adhesives & Sealants:</strong> Crucial for automotive and construction sealing and bonding applications.</li>
<li>Dipping (e.g., Industrial Gloves, Tool Handles)</li>
<li>Molding (e.g., Toys, Consumer Goods)</li>
</ul>
<h4><b>By End-Use Industry</b></h4>
<ul>
<li><strong>Building & Construction:</strong> Major consumer for flooring, wall coverings, and roofing membranes.</li>
<li><strong>Automotive:</strong> Utilized for interior components, underbody coatings, and sealants due to its lightweight and durability.</li>
<li><strong>Healthcare:</strong> For products like blood bags, medical tubing, and examination gloves.</li>
<li>Textile</li>
</ul>

<div id="trends-opportunities">
<h3>Trends & Opportunities</h3>
<ul>
<li><strong>Shift to Bio-Circular PVC:</strong> A major trend is the development and commercialization of bio-circular PVC (e.g., INEOS Inovyn's BIOVYNTM) which uses bio-based feedstock, aligning with stringent EU Green Deal and sustainability mandates.</li>
<li><strong>Non-Phthalate Plasticizers:</strong> Increasing regulatory pressure is accelerating the adoption of alternative, non-toxic plasticizers (e.g., DOTP), creating opportunities for companies that specialize in these formulations.</li>
<li><strong>Specialty and High-Performance Grades:</strong> Rising demand for specialized paste resins with enhanced properties such as superior flame retardancy for wire & cable insulation and improved weather resistance for exterior coatings.</li>
<li><strong>Automotive Lightweighting:</strong> The push for lighter vehicles to improve fuel efficiency and support EV range is driving the adoption of lightweight PVC coatings and sealants.</li>
</ul>
</div>
<hr />
<div id="challenges-barriers">
<h3>Challenges & Barriers</h3>
<ul>
<li><strong>Volatile Raw Material Prices:</strong> Fluctuations in the cost and supply of key raw materials, particularly Vinyl Chloride Monomer (VCM) and plasticizers, present a significant challenge to stable profit margins.</li>
<li><strong>Stringent Environmental Regulations:</strong> The continuous tightening of EU regulations concerning the use of hazardous substances, recycling, and overall lifecycle impact of PVC materials creates compliance costs and market barriers.</li>
<li><strong>Competition from Alternative Polymers:</strong> Substitution threat from other flexible polymers like TPE (Thermoplastic Elastomers) and polyurethanes in specific high-end applications.</li>
<li><strong>Waste Management Infrastructure:</strong> The need for advanced, cost-effective recycling technologies for complex PVC waste streams remains a technical and economic challenge across the region.</li>
</ul>
